San Diego Comic-Con 2024 is gearing up to be a major event, featuring panels for popular movies, TV shows, and games. Attendees can look forward to exclusive content and behind-the-scenes looks at anticipated releases like "Transformers One," "The Boys," "The Lord of the Rings: Rings of Power," "Rick and Morty: The Anime," and more. This year's event marks a return to form after disruptions in 2023 due to industry strikes, promising more star-studded appearances and announcements. Marvel Studios is also expected to make a significant showing, although official details are yet to be confirmed.

What panels can we expect to see at San Diego Comic-Con 2024?

Attendees can expect panels for "Transformers One," "Avatar: Braving the Elements," "SpongeBob SquarePants," "Teacup," "Tales of the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les," "Those About to Die," "The Boys," "Common Side Effects," "The Lord of the Rings: Rings of Power," "Rick and Morty: The Anime," and "Dexter: Original Sin," among others.

San Diego Comic-Con has historically been a significant platform for major announcements and exclusive previews. Notable events in the past include Marvel’s Hall H presentations, which often feature surprise appearances from top celebrities and new footage from upcoming blockbusters. With the expected return of Marvel Studios, fans can anticipate high-profile reveals and sneak peeks, contributing to the excitement that makes Comic-Con a must-attend event for pop culture enthusiasts.
